What does a clinical statistical programmer do?

A Clinical Statistical Programmer is responsible for managing and analyzing clinical trial data using statistical software, such as SAS or R. Their primary tasks include creating datasets, programming statistical analyses, and generating tables, listings, and figures for clinical study reports. They work closely with biostatisticians and clinical research teams to ensure data accuracy and regulatory compliance. Their work is essential for supporting submissions to regulatory agencies and for making data-driven decisions in clinical research.

What are the key skills and qualifications needed to thrive as a clinical statistical programmer, and why are they important?

To thrive as a Clinical Statistical Programmer, you need strong proficiency in statistical programming languages (such as SAS or R), a background in statistics or life sciences, and familiarity with clinical trial processes. Experience with CDISC standards (SDTM, ADaM), regulatory submission requirements, and version control systems is highly valued. Attention to detail, problem-solving abilities, and effective communication are crucial soft skills for collaborating with cross-functional teams and ensuring data quality. These skills ensure the accurate analysis and reporting of clinical data, which is critical for regulatory compliance and successful clinical trial outcomes.

What are some common challenges faced by clinical statistical programmers when working with clinical trial data?

Clinical Statistical Programmers often encounter challenges such as handling large and complex datasets, ensuring data integrity, and adhering to strict regulatory guidelines (like CDISC standards). Collaborating closely with biostatisticians, data managers, and clinical teams is essential to resolve data discrepancies and meet tight project deadlines. Staying updated on evolving regulatory requirements and software tools is also vital to maintain high-quality deliverables in a fast-paced environment.

We are seeking highly motivated postdoctoral fellows to join a multidisciplinary research program in the molecular epidemiology of lymphoid malignancies. Based in the Departments of Epidemiology and Lymphoma & Myeloma at The University of Texas MD Anderson Cancer Center, our work bridges molecular, population, and clinical research.
We investigate how inherited genetic variation, clonal hematopoiesis, and precancerous conditions influence the risk, progression, and outcomes of blood cancers, including chronic lymphocytic leukemia, multiple myeloma, and diffuse large B-cell lymphoma. By integrating germline and somatic genomic data with large-scale cohort, biobank, and clinical datasets, we identify risk factors, model disease trajectories, and develop precision tools for cancer risk prediction.
Supported by funding from the Cancer Prevention and Research Institute of Texas (CPRIT) and the National Cancer Institute, the program provides access to exceptional resources, including high-performance computing, large and diverse population datasets, and a collaborative, data-rich environment.
LEARNING OBJECTIVES
Postdoctoral fellows will work at the interface of population science, computational biology, and clinical oncology. Potential projects include:
Developing computational phenotyping methods to identify precursor conditions in large cohorts.
Characterizing clonal growth trajectories in B-cell precursors and their somatic drivers.
Investigating the combined effects of inherited and acquired genomic alterations on cancer risk and prognosis.
Fellows will be supported in developing independent research directions, publishing in high-impact journals, and presenting at national and international meetings.
